Writing Collaborations
Writing collaborations have always been central to our academic practices. For Susanne, collective and collaborative inquiry have formed her academic subjectivity. Writing has opened experimental textual spaces for the emergence of the not-yet known, for heterogeneity and difference, for a vitality that comes from thinking beyond the self (Wyatt et al., 2018). Covid-19 has provoked a long collaboration with writing and art-making friends in Australia and the United Kingdom. The invitation to participate, initiated in England by Jane Speedy and in Australia by Bronwyn Davies, came on 30 March 2020 and we are still writing, weekly or fortnightly, within our pods of three in each location, and periodically as six. What we write has no form, or has found its own form, week by week with the shifting affective, material and pandemic conditions in our locations and globally. Art-making practices have also varied in their intensities and resonances. Some of us are professional artists, others are less skilled. We have become a transversal mobile writing assemblage as tropes and images migrate and pick up speed as they move amongst us.
We call these Corona Diaries, or Quarantine Conversations, but lately we have mobilised the figure of the migratory Arctic Tern, a bird known for its long and convoluted route spanning journeys from Wales, UK, to New South Wales, Australia. Although the demand to write, to think, to create might sometimes seem a burdenâfor Susanne it is usually last minute and late at nightâand although we have said we donât know what we are doing, the reasons why we are doing whatever this is that we do are that it is essential, it is life-giving. It has made a virtue of and held open a space for the impossibility of knowing what we are in, and what the future might hold; our feelings, fears and furies; for the intimacies of all our everydays. Vulnerability and exposure wend through our work as we are variously positioned by age, geography, health, intimacies as âat riskâ in some ways or other. Sometimes, theory slides in and tangles itself up but the practice has been the thing, each of us writing/making in response to the infinite capacities and provocations of those othersâtrees, fathers, dogs and much moreâthat have become part of our expanded imaginaries. This is a decentred self-propelling feminist materialist pedagogical practice, a âcollectively drawn creativityâ (Braidotti, 2018, p. xvii).
